The giant African land snail is a highly invasive agricultural pest, known to feed on over 500 varieties of plants. They also pose a risk to humans and animals by carrying rat lung worm, a parasite that can cause meningitis in humans. WebThey're even known to eat house paint and stucco. 1 Giant African Snails also can carry several plant and animal pathogens, including a parasitic nematode capable of causing meningitis in humans. 2 The snail's range is limited by cold temperatures and moisture, as well as soil calcium needed for its shell.

WebThe mouth of a snail is located under its body, and functions like a rasp. It is called a radula. When the snail is moving over food, it will rasp pieces off the food and eat it.
